CHINATOWN DISCOVERED FOOD TOUR
With an area covering two square miles and an estimated
population of 150,000,
NYC’s Chinatown is the largest in the United
States. There are over 10 distinct
Asian cuisines available in
this neighborhood; and over 500 restaurants, bakeries,
and tea shops
line the streets for your exploration.
Chinatown is
a food shopper’s paradise offering fresh, unique food at a reasonable
price.
